Patent number: 9725044Abstract: A protective device for a vehicle interior including a flexible structure held on a winding shaft and mounted for movement between a rest position, wound-up on the winding shaft, and a pulled-out protective position. Guiding members are provided in an end face region, which members are connectable to a drive system having a drive motor and a drive transmission connected to the guiding members in order to cause synchronous displacement of both guiding members. The drive transmission includes a revolving pull drive mechanism on one side, which drive mechanism is connected to one guiding member and is driven by the drive motor. The other guiding member is displaceable by a push-pull cord capable of translational movement, which cord is coupled to the revolving pull drive mechanism.Type: GrantFiled: April 18, 2016Date of Patent: August 8, 2017Assignee: BOS GMBH & CO. Patent number: 9511733Abstract: Protective device with a flexible sheet-like structure movable between a compactly stored position and at least one two-dimensionally extended functional position and which is provided, on an end region thereof with a dimensionally stable extension profile which, at opposite ends, has retaining profile sections mounted so as to be displaceable telescopically to a limited extent in the extension profile and acted upon outwardly in the longitudinal direction of the extension profile by a spring arrangement. Each retaining profile section is assigned a second spring arrangement which acts on the retaining profile section in the opposite direction to the first spring arrangement. The retaining profile section, in an unloaded non-operational position, is held on the extension profile in a central position, from which the retaining profile section can be shifted inward or outward in opposite longitudinal directions relative to the extension profile.Type: GrantFiled: November 21, 2013Date of Patent: December 6, 2016Assignee: BOS GMBH & CO. Publication number: 20160236553Abstract: A cover system for a load bed of a vehicle having a winding shaft mounted rotatably in a support structure, a flexible flat structure mounted on the winding shaft for winding up and unwinding between a rest position and a covering position and connected to a pull-out profile on its front end region remote from the winding shaft. Two guide rail arrangements are provided on opposite sides of the flat structure in which guide rail arrangements the pull-out profile is guided. Each guide rail arrangement has a hollow profile provided with a plurality of cavities which run along the hollow profile, are open or closed toward the flat structure and have guiding or receiving functions for the pull-out profile of the flat structure and a drive transmission.Type: ApplicationFiled: February 2, 2016Publication date: August 18, 2016Inventors: Andrew STEWART, Huan TRAN, Herbert WALTER, Markus HINTENNACH, Mickey HANNAN

Patent number: 9128480Abstract: A safety controller controls an automated installation on the basis of project data representing an individual application running. The safety controller has a plurality of controller hardware components. At least some controller hardware components have a respective project data memory. The project data memories each are designed to store project data supplied to them. The safety controller includes a connecting unit, such as a communication network, which connects the controller hardware components to one another. The safety controller also has a distribution unit for distributing at least some of the project data via the connecting unit to at least some of the project data memories.Type: GrantFiled: October 19, 2011Date of Patent: September 8, 2015Assignee: PILZ GMBH & CO. Publication number: 20150201762Abstract: The invention relates to a suspension device for presenting goods, comprising first of all a profiled rail (1), into which an electrical profiled element (2) is inserted, through which electrical conductors (24) on an insulating base (20) extend. The electrical conductors are accessible via a passage (10) of the profiled rail (1) that opens to the outside. The suspension device further comprises a primary support (4) that can be hung in the profiled rail (1) and has an insertion section (41) that can be inserted into the passage (10). An adapter (5,6) is arranged on the primary support (4). Said adapter is designed to tap current on the electrical conductors (24) in order to operate an electrical load, in particular a lighting unit (7). An electrical supply line (79) extends from the adapter (5) to the lighting unit (7). The adapter (5, 6) has current collectors (54, 64) having resilient contacts (541,641), which are intended to tap current on the electrical conductors (24).Type: ApplicationFiled: June 4, 2013Publication date: July 23, 2015Applicant: Visplay International AGInventor: Herbert Walter
